    Right now i get a character to roll for an attack and then decide using the regular math involved to see if they hit or not. then i click, hit or miss. I would like to be able enter their roll, then the program can say hit or miss. my characters are all in the machine so the adjustments are already in the system.

    basically, i can enter/adjust their damage, i would like to be able to do it for attacks, saves etc just like i can for initiative.

    Actually, you can do this already. Have your player make their attack. You will get the Resolve Attack screen. You can click on the attack die, and change the number if necessary.
